I have to agree, Both my muscle cars are Silver.

I have been told by Many Many OEM Stylists that silver reveals the subtle shape changes.

Many OEM's use silver to cover their first full size clays for that reason.

Some of the Daimler Chryslers guys will get bent out of shape , because Mercedes use silver on everything from the old 300 GullWing to the current AMG .

LONG LIVE THE EASIEST COLOR TO KEEP CLEAN LOOKING
